Which Informatica product is this question about? To me it doesn't sound like a Test Data Management related question, so this forum is definitely off-topic. Moving this question to the right sub-forum will help you getting useful replies instead of this not very helpful hint.
Sorry for the confusion. Question is related to Informatica Test Data Management. It comes under REST API support for Informatica Test Data Management. Please refer below link,
OK, thanks for the correction of my lack of knowledge and my apologies. Unfortunately the link you posted doesn't work, but still I fear that this is something to be implemented by Informatica R&D (to make the Curl command contain a parameter file upon request). Strange that they didn't implement this right from the start...
1 of 1 people found this helpful
You can use the below curl syntax to execute the workflows.
curl -X POST "<HOST>:<PORT>/api/public/tdm/v1/jobs" -H "accept: application/json" -H "authorization: Basic <Auth Token>" -H "Content-Type: multipart/form-data" -F "type=Execute" -F "projectId=<project id>" -F "planId=<plan id>" -F "integrationServiceName=< IS Service name>" -F 'file=@<parameter file location in server>' -k
Substitute appropriate values in the command
I try to make same thing and we store our files in a NAS but i don't know how specifie the filepath or where parameter file need to be !
could you help me ?
Parameter files need to be stored on the same system from where you are triggering workflows.
Eg:-If workflows are triggered from jenkins server via API all parameter files need to be kept on Jenkins server.